Imperfection sensitivity of thermal post-buckling behaviour of functionally graded carbon nanotube-reinforced composite beams

文摘
Thermal postbuckling of temperature-dependent FG-CNTRC beams is investigated. Various possible imperfection is considered by using a generic imperfection model. Sensitivity of thermal postbuckling behaviour to various imperfections is discussed. Thermal postbuckling path is sensitive to imperfection shape, location, and amplitude. Imperfect FG-CNTRC beams do not exhibit bifurcation-type thermal postbuckling.
